DTC Descriptor



DTC P0068



- Throttle Body Airflow Performance



DTC P1101



- Intake Air Flow System Performance



Circuit/System Description



The engine control module (ECM) compares actual airflow based on throttle position (TP) to a calculated airflow based on manifold absolute



pressure (MAP) sensor, and mass air flow (MAF).



Conditions for Running the DTC



DTC P0068



* The engine speed is greater than 800 RPM.



* The ignition voltage is greater than 6.0 V.



* The throttle actuator control system is not in reduced power mode.



* The DTC runs continuously when the above conditions are met.



DTC P1101



* DTCs P0102, P0103, P0107, P0108, P0112, P0113, P0117, P0118, P0335, P0336 are not set



* The engine speed is between 400-7,000 RPM



* The engine coolant temperature (ECT) is between 69-127掳C (156-260掳F).



* The intake air temperature (IAT) is between -20 to +125掳C (-4 to +257掳F).



* The DTC runs continuously when the above conditions are met.



Conditions for Setting the DTC



The ECM detects that the actual airflow rate is greater than the calculated airflow.



Action Taken When the DTC Sets



* DTC P0068 is a type A DTC.



* DTC P1101 is a type B DTC.



Conditions for Clearing the DTC



* DTC P0068 is a type A DTC.



* DTC P1101 is a type B DTC.
